    The following constitutes Amendment No. 17 to the Schedule 13D filed by the undersigned (“Amendment No. 17”). This Amendment No. 17 amends the Schedule 13D as specifically set forth herein.

    Item 2.Identity and Background.

    Item 2(a) is hereby amended and restated to read as follows:

    (a)       This statement is filed by WGL Capital LLC, a Colorado limited liability company (“WGL”), Steel Partners, Ltd., a Delaware corporation (“SPL”), SPH SPV-I LLC, a Delaware limited liability company (“SPH SPV”), Warren G. Lichtenstein, Jack L. Howard and EMH Howard, LLC, a New York limited liability company (“EMH”). Each of the foregoing is referred to as a “Reporting Person” and collectively as the “Reporting Persons.”

    SPL is the sole member of WGL. Warren G. Lichtenstein is the Manager of WGL, the Chief Executive Officer of SPL and the Managing Member of SPH SPV. By virtue of these relationships, SPL may be deemed to beneficially own the Common Units owned directly by WGL and Mr. Lichtenstein may be deemed to beneficially own the Common Units owned directly by WGL, SPL and SPH SPV. Jack L. Howard is the Managing Member of EMH. By virtue of this relationship, Mr. Howard may be deemed to beneficially own the Common Units owned directly by EMH. Accordingly, the Reporting Persons are hereby filing a joint Schedule 13D.

    Item 4.Purpose of Transaction.

    Item 4 is hereby amended and restated to read as follows:

    On April 11, 2012, as a result of the termination of that certain Investor Services Agreement by and between the Issuer and WGL, and pursuant to the terms of the Second Amended and Restated Deferred Fee Agreement by and between the Issuer and WGL (the “Deferred Fee Agreement”), 6,403,002 Class B Units were issued to WGL by the Issuer, subject to adjustment as of March 31, 2012. On May 11, 2012, an additional 536,645 Class B Units were issued to WGL by the Issuer reflecting an adjustment based on the deferred fee liability as of March 31, 2012. On May 1, 2014, the capital account allocable to a Class B Unit equaled the capital account allocable to a regular Common Unit and, therefore, all then outstanding Class B Units converted automatically into regular Common Units. Subsequent to the May 1, 2014 conversion, 706,991 Common Units were sold in a private transaction on November 4, 2015.

    On January 7, 2015, pursuant to the terms of the Deferred Fee Agreement, 130,264 Class B Units were issued to WGL by the Issuer. On May 16, 2016, the capital account allocable to a Class B Unit equaled the capital account allocable to a regular Common Unit and, therefore, all then outstanding Class B Units converted automatically into regular Common Units.

    On May 1, 2014, SPH SPV was issued 1,542,073 Class C Units with respect to the Incentive Units received pursuant to that certain Fifth Amended and Restated Management Agreement effective as of May 11, 2012 (the “Management Agreement”), by and among the Issuer, SPH Group LLC, a wholly owned subsidiary of the Issuer, and SP General Services, LLC, the manager of the Issuer (“SP General Services”). The right to receive such Class C Units was previously assigned to SPH SPV by SP General Services. On May 1, 2014, the capital account allocable to a Class C Unit equaled the capital account allocable to a regular Common Unit and, therefore, all then outstanding Class C Units converted automatically into regular Common Units. Subsequent to the May 1, 2014 conversion, 340,926 Common Units were withdrawn from SPH SPV.

    On January 7, 2015, the Issuer and SPH SPV entered into that certain Incentive Unit Agreement (the “Incentive Unit Agreement”), effective as of May 11, 2012, to restate the provisions related to the Incentive Units from the Management Agreement without substantive change.

    On February 13, 2018, SPH SPV was issued 461,442 Class C Units with respect to the Incentive Units received pursuant to the Incentive Unit Agreement. The right to receive such Class C Units was previously assigned to SPH SPV by SP General Services. In June 2018, the capital account allocable to a Class C Unit equaled the capital account allocable to a regular Common Unit and, therefore, all then outstanding Class C Units converted automatically into regular Common Units. Subsequent to the June 2018 conversion, 1,121,883 Common Units were withdrawn from SPH SPV.

    9

    CUSIP No. 85814R107

    On April 13, 2022, SPH SPV was issued 1,702,059 Class C Units with respect to the Incentive Units received pursuant to the Incentive Unit Agreement. Mr. Lichtenstein and Steel Holdings previously made their respective filings to the Premerger Notification Office of the Federal Trade Commission and the Antitrust Division of the Department of Justice as required by the Hart-Scott-Rodino Antitrust Improvements Act of 1976 to acquire the Class C Units. The statutory waiting period required by Section 7A(b)(1) of the Clayton Act, 15 U.S.C. Section 18a(b)(1), expired on April 6, 2022. The Issuer then issued the Class C Units following the receipt of approval of a supplemental listing application to the New York Stock Exchange. The Class C Units have converted into regular Common Units and on September 19, 2022, 383,239 of such Common Units were distributed to Jack L. Howard who is a member of SPH SPV.

    On March 21, 2023, SPH SPV was issued 200,253 Class C Units with respect to the Incentive Units received pursuant to the Incentive Unit Agreement following the receipt of approval of a supplemental listing application to the New York Stock Exchange. The Class C Units have converted into regular Common Units and on March 28, 2023, 53,392 of such Common Units were withdrawn from SPH SPV, including 26,692 Common Units that were distributed to Jack L. Howard who is a member of SPH SPV.

    Absent banking regulatory approval, voting rights are forfeited with respect to all Common Units in excess of 9.9%, and such Common Units may not be voted on any matter and will not be considered to be outstanding when sending notices of a meeting of unitholders (unless otherwise required by law), calculating required votes, determining the presence of a quorum or for other similar purposes.

    Mr. Lichtenstein holds directly 416,948 6.0% Series A Preferred Units of the Issuer (the “Preferred Units”), Mr. Howard holds directly 114,516 Preferred Units and EMH holds directly 87,649 Preferred Units. The Preferred Units currently do not have voting rights and may only be converted to Common Units in the Issuer’s discretion. Accordingly, Mr. Lichtenstein, Mr. Howard and EMH are not deemed to beneficially own the Common Units underlying their Preferred Units.
